There are two coils involved in cooling your home the indoor coil or evaporator coil typically located atop your furnace and the outdoor coil or the condenser coil located outside in your air conditioner condenser.

The most basic way to keep evaporator coils clean is to make sure your ac unit has clean air filters installed.
